I used to think a packed summer was a good summer. For years, I filled every single week with structured camps, from sports to science to art. Last year, I booked nine straight weeks. I thought I was giving my kids an edge, keeping them engaged and out of trouble. What I actually gave them was exhaustion.
By the third week of July, my seven-year-old was crying before drop-off. My ten-year-old was snapping at me over breakfast. I was spending my evenings washing camp uniforms and packing lunches for the next day, only to wake up and do it all over again. We were all running on fumes. The summer felt less like a vacation and more like a second job.
This year, I did something different. I canceled half the camps. We now have blocks of unscheduled time. Some days, we do nothing. We go to the park when we feel like it. We bake cookies at 10 a.m. We read books on the porch. The kids are bored sometimes, and that is fine. Boredom leads to them inventing games, drawing, or just lying in the grass.
I was afraid they would miss out. Instead, they are happier. I am happier. The constant rush is gone. We have real conversations now, not just quick check-ins between activities. Summer should be a break from the school year grind, not a more expensive version of it. My kids do not need to be busy every second. They need rest, and so do I.
